Understanding the Multi-Layer Polymer Stack

Industrial lidding films are never mono-layered; they are co-extruded or adhesive-laminated composite stacks engineered to provide multi-functional parameters:

  • Outer Mechanical Carrier (PET, OPP, Nylon): Provides exceptional thermal resistance during heat-sealing, mechanical tensile strength, and high-clarity properties for outer gravure printing.
  • Barrier Intermediate Layer (EVOH, AlOx, PVDC, Foil): Impervious pathways blocking the transmission of oxygen molecules, retaining modified atmospheric preservation gases (MAP) such as nitrogen and carbon dioxide.
  • Inner Sealant Layer (PE, PP, EVA, Surlyn): Specially engineered for low-temperature heat sealing (LTS), easy-peel mechanical kinetics, or lock-up structural containment, dependent on structural base cup material.

01. Sustainability

Mono-Material Circularity

The packaging sector is rapidly transitioning towards mono-material structures (such as all-polyethylene or all-polypropylene barriers) to comply with European Union EPR taxes and global circular economy initiatives, reducing downcycling footprints.

02. Polymer Tech

Anti-Fog & Active Coatings

Incorporating advanced anti-fog additives to modify the surface energy of film condensations, offering high-visibility transparency and appealing aesthetic clarity for high-moisture foods, fresh meat packaging, and hot meals.

What factors determine the clean peelability of an OEM food lidding film?
Clean peelability depends on the cohesive peeling kinetics between the lidding film sealant and the rigid tray substrate (e.g., PP, PET, PE). By customizing the polymer blends with distinct cohesive failure properties or heat-seal lacquers, we establish a clean, continuous separation of the layers when pulled without tearing the paper or film laminate.
How does solvent-free lamination compare with solvent-based alternative technologies?
Solvent-free lamination applies 100% solid-content polyurethane adhesives without requiring solvent carrier evaporation. This method eliminates VOC residues (Volatile Organic Compounds), eliminates potential chemical migrations into food products, and reduces production footprint by bypassing drying tunnels. This technique ensures full compliance with international FDA and EFSA packaging regulations.
What are the maximum oxygen (OTR) and water vapor (WVTR) transmission metrics you can achieve?
By integrating pure aluminum foil barriers or high-performance EVOH co-extrusions (such as 9-layer configurations), we achieve OTR rates below 0.1 cc/m²/24h and WVTR rates below 0.1 g/m²/24h. These levels are ideal for sensitive applications like MAP preservation or high-barrier retort pharmaceutical products.
